Braves vs. Marlins: Fredi Gonzalez Rolls Out Same Lineup For Game Two

Stay connected for news and updates

The Atlanta Braves picked up a much needed blowout victory on Tuesday night against the Miami Marlins, winning by a score of 11-0 behind a stellar performance from Tim Hudson. The club will now face another talented pitcher in the way of Josh Johnson, who has been pretty good this season after missing most of 2011 with arm and shoulder injuries.

Johnson is not yet to level he was at before the injury, but he's still going to give Atlanta a lot of problems if he's able to locate his pitches.

Braves manager Fredi Gonzalez is running the same lineup out for game two that he employed in the first game of this series. Here it is:

Michael Bourn - CF
Martin Prado - 3B
Brian McCann - C
Dan Uggla - 2B
Freddie Freeman - 1B
Jason Heyward - RF
Andrelton Simmons - SS
Randall Delgado - P
Jose Constanza - LF

First pitch from Miami is scheduled for 7:10 p.m. ET.
